The highest paying jobs at Capital City Public Charter School are school principal, occupational therapist, coach/instructor, and operations manager. School principal jobs at Capital City Public Charter School earn an average yearly salary of $78,190, Capital City Public Charter School occupational therapist jobs average $70,749, and Capital City Public Charter School coach/instructor jobs average $61,105.
The lowest paying Capital City Public Charter School roles include office assistant and front desk receptionist. Capital City Public Charter School office assistant average salary is $29,635 per year. So while the average Capital City Public Charter School salary is $43,746 there is a big variation in pay depending on the role.
| Rank | Job title | Average Capital City Public Charter School sal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| School Principal | $78,190 | $37.59 |
| 2 | Occupational Therapist | $70,749 | $34.01 |
| 3 | Coach/Instructor | $61,105 | $29.38 |
| 4 | Operations Manager | $57,061 | $27.43 |
| 5 | Freelance Interpreter/Translator | $56,437 | $27.13 |
| 6 | Director Of Outreach | $56,312 | $27.07 |
| 7 | Accountant | $54,254 | $26.08 |
| 8 | Teacher | $53,070 | $25.51 |
| 9 | College Counselor | $52,472 | $25.23 |
| 10 | Office Manager | $52,139 | $25.07 |
| 11 | Staff Professional | $51,248 | $24.64 |
| 12 | Practicum Student | $49,499 | $23.80 |
| 13 | Assistance Coordinator | $44,816 | $21.55 |
| 14 | Art Educator | $43,423 | $20.88 |
| 15 | Correspondence School Instructor | $43,373 | $20.85 |
| 16 | Information Technology Assistant | $42,500 | $20.43 |
| 17 | Business Associate | $42,175 | $20.28 |
| 18 | Academic Tutor | $40,649 | $19.54 |
| 19 | Bus Driver | $39,810 | $19.14 |
| 20 | Behavior Support Specialist | $39,515 | $19.00 |

Salaries at Capital City Public Charter School vary depending on the department you work in. Capital City Public Charter School salaries in the healthcare department are the highest with an average salary of $63,707. Employees in the accounting department at Capital City Public Charter School receive relatively high salaries as well, with an average salary of $54,237 per year. Departments that don't pay as well at Capital City Public Charter School include the corporate management and the administrative organizational functions, with employees earning average salaries of $34,120 and $36,315, respectively.
| Rank | Department | Average Capital City Public Charter School salary | Hourly r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Healthcare | $63,707 | $30.63 |
| 2 | Accounting | $54,237 | $26.08 |
| 3 | Marketing | $51,858 | $24.93 |
| 4 | Business Development | $51,073 | $24.55 |
| 5 | Hospitality/Service | $47,164 | $22.68 |
| 6 | Education | $44,105 | $21.20 |
| 7 | Research & Development | $42,125 | $20.25 |
| 8 | IT | $40,169 | $19.31 |
| 9 | Finance | $37,201 | $17.89 |
| 10 | Administrative | $36,316 | $17.46 |
| 11 | Corporate Management | $34,120 | $16.40 |
